"Attend him too, please," he said to Isokla. "He'll have some answers to give."

Isokla scowled slightly, but nodded, not in the least pleased with having to attend to a fanatic. When Ydalon mentioned his " I'm sorry if it reminds you of your apprentice." She shook her head, “It is a fact of life that those around us fall; the only question is when and how.” She sighed, “As a healer, I ought to be used to it by now.” Isokla nodded slowly, her bright blue eyes concerned, “I did not see the child, my lord. If he has run off… perhaps he shall return and blame us for his…” her lips twitched and she barely refrained from suggesting a somewhat lewd implication, “close companion’s fall.”

Without another word, she calmly and carefully picked her way across to the fanatic. Pausing, she instructed, “One of you bind and gag him while the other searches the corpses. You heard Lord Ydalon. Split the supplies.” She inclined her head towards the fallen bandits as her eyes clouded over briefly, “It is the victor’s right, after all.”

The bandit was not happy though.“Keep that filthy witch away from me! The whores of this world shall be enslaved and consumed in the burning fires of the Master’s wrath!”

At Isokla’s sharp intake of breath, the bandit preened, sneering “Filth like you shall be taken first! You shall be passed around like cattle and dogs for the faithfuls’ pleasure! We shall disfigure your pretty features an-“ he screamed as Isokla planted a foot between his legs.

“I think not.” she sniffed haughtily, offended by his words, “Scum like you shall be purged first and your master shall consume you in his fires. No one would accept refuse like you. You will be despised wherever you tread. Now be quiet.” she told the whimpering bandit, lifting her foot again to kick him if he refused. “I may be a healer, but cutting you off as a gelding would be a service to our common blood pool. You can survive without it.” Her tone was icily calm and her blue eyes were chilly. She spoke of what would send shivers down almost all mens’ backs without even blinking. “So I suggest you cease your prattle and conduct yourself in a more civil manner – elsewise, you shall be spending the rest of your shortened lifespan as only half a man, and when your friends find you – they shall know the cost of crossing us. Do I make myself perfectly clear?”

At this threat, coupled with the look in her eyes, the bandit nodded, swallowed and hushed, allowing Isokla to tend to his wounds without fuss. Clearly the threat chilled him more than his fanatical faith. Eager to be a martyr – but half a man? That stung.
